Compare all specifications:

1986 Daihatsu Rocky 1963 Sunbeam Venezia
Make Daihatsu Sunbeam
Model Rocky Venezia
Year Released 1986 1963
Engine Position Front Front
Engine Size 1997 cc 1592 cc
Engine Cylinders 4 cylinders 4 cylinders
Engine Type in-line in-line
Horse Power 87 HP 87 HP
Engine RPM 4600 RPM 5800 RPM
Fuel Type Gasoline Gasoline
Vehicle Width 1590 mm 1540 mm
